Dear list,
Since a couple of betas (luatex/MkIV, not LMTX) I see the following error when processing any .tex file:
$ contextjit --noconsole --errors some.tex
mtx-context | warning: no format found, forcing remake (commandline driven)
….. lots of lines of output
error, no format found with name: cont-en, aborting
Any hint on what’s wrong with my local setup by any chance? I use
first-setup.bat --modules=all --engine=luatex
to update standalone ConTeXt.
